After reading The Red Lantern, I was greatly inspired by the story of The Red Lantern. The protagonist of this article is: Chen, whose parents were killed by Japanese devils. Both Zhang and Zhang are railway workers. Li Nainai: My husband is also a railway worker. A red lantern is a signal light to indicate the passing of a train.
Their three surnames are not the same family. They formed a new revolutionary family to fight against the Japanese invaders. They are all guerrilla traffic policemen. Red lanterns are contact signals. The code word for the traffic police connector. A traffic policeman at Songling base handed an important secret code to Li Yuhe, and asked Li Yuhe to give it to the sharpening master of Beishan guerrillas. Li Yuhe didn't hand over the password because of the Japanese's strict search. Fearing death, Wang betrayed his friends for honor, became a traitor and betrayed him. Tell the Japanese Hatoyama School about the secret code transfer.
In order to get the secret code, Hatoyama first lured, then tortured, and finally put Li Yuhe, Li Nainai and Li Tiemei in prison together. None of them gave in. The Japanese killed Li Yu and Li Nainai without a password. After Li Nainai, Wang Li and Wang Li died heroically, the Japanese followed Li Tiemei to get the password. Li Tiemei, who has a flexible mind, finally disguised himself as Huilian, and soon handed the secret code to the traffic police sharpening master in Beishan base area, thus completing the task. Since then, Tie Mei has replaced Li Yuhe as the official traffic police of the Party organization. Japanese devil Hatoyama was arrested by the New Fourth Army.

After watching Hanging the Red Lantern, all three model operas are distant memories. In this week's art introductory class, I was able to watch the Beijing opera "Hanging the Red Lantern High" and experience this distorted art form for myself.
"What saplings will bear fruit, and what seeds will blossom." This is a pre-deformation theory and invariance theory. Even though Li Yuhe boasted that iron beauty was the spark of revolution, this statement denied the legitimacy of the pursuit of truth by people with lofty ideals in other class positions. If the description of artistic image needs Li Yuhe's rough and simple language, then, as people criticized, Li Yuhe's long lyric poems before the execution not only did not strengthen the image of the hero, but made people feel a little gentle. In different scenes, Li Yuhe sometimes uses bitter words, such as "thief Hatoyama", exquisite sentences with allusions and rhetoric, and verb-object phrases full of classical Chinese flavor, such as "I want you to think about your fate", which is as bureaucratic as a spokesman for the Ministry of Foreign Affairs. Although this artistic image is tangible, its personality is disordered. Formally, it is a so-called hero among the three highlights, but it is actually a simple patchwork and hodgepodge of heroes with different personalities.
"In order to save China, save the poor and defeat the Guizibing." Resisting Japan and saving the nation can only be regarded as a tool theory, not an axiology. Since Li Nainai outlined the goals of the working class from generation to generation, how can War of Resistance against Japanese Aggression be regarded as the final expectation? In the play, the concepts of "poor people" and "workers" are often confused. At the time of the drama, workers accounted for a small proportion of the proletarians in China, but they were equated. This is not the treatment of art, it is the embodiment of the coercive power of politics on art in a special period, which violates the authenticity of art. In the process of dealing with this drama, Jiang Qing also violated many artistic instructions, such as asking Li Yuhe to use the Internationale as the background music when he died. Li Yuhe pointed out that Yukio Hatoyama had a trick and his camp was stronger, which was inappropriate. Similarly, just because Premier Zhou pointed out that we should follow the old idioms, we should not be mechanically divorced from the plot. It is not only the blind obedience of deductive skills, but also the attitude of actors to participate in artistic creation, which deserves our scrutiny.
